UNPKG

vite-awesome-svg-loader

Version:

A universal Vite SVG loader. Imports SVGs as source code, base64 and data URI. Preserves stroke width. Replaces colors with currentColor or custom colors. Creates SVG sprites. Optimizes SVGs.

6 lines (5 loc) 374 B
import { AllHTMLAttributes } from 'react'; import { SvgIconProps as SvgIconPropsRaw } from "../integration-utils/index"; export interface SvgIconProps extends SvgIconPropsRaw, Omit<AllHTMLAttributes<HTMLSpanElement>, "size" | "src"> { } export declare function SvgIcon({ src, size, color, colorTransition, ...attrs }: SvgIconProps): import("react/jsx-runtime").JSX.Element;